Seventeen-year-old high school juniors Azar Rousch and Max Ellis click during their first class together, choral studies. Yet their backgrounds are so different. Azar takes Vocational Tech classes studying how to manage her own Dollar Store someday. Her divorced mom cleans at Ellis Plaza, owned by Max's wealthy parents who are preparing their superstar son to move into their insurance business after he gets an Ivy League education.

But teen dreams can turn to dust as their parents' lives crumble around them, and in the chaos, all Azar and Max have to hold on to is each other. Will it be enough to allow their budding relationship to survive? Or will outside stressors of heavy school loads, a father's illness, and resulting physical and emotional problems on Max's part doom their special friendship?

Are Azar and Max overreaching boundaries even by reaching out to one another?
